Job Duties

Arrives to work on time and receives paperwork and/or tablet. Performs Pre-trip inspection of the truck to make sure everything is operating correctly, maintenance is not necessary, and all equipment/systems are safe to operate. Completes DVIR form in accordance with state, local and federal regulations. If maintenance is necessary, reports conditions to Supervisor before moving truck.

Drives truck on fixed routes in same geographic area on a daily and weekly basis; using provided route information and maps. Moves carts into position as needed for truck to dump, as well as extra items, on residential routes.

Opens and closes container enclosures as needed on Commercial service routes. Positions containers and/or carts by pulling or pushing.

Communicates effectively with the Route Supervisor and office to ensure that there are no dispatch issues or issues with the route for the particular day. Reports any issues encountered immediately to Route Supervisor

Dumps/empties the truck at the end of the day at the appropriate location. Performs basic clean out of truck body and cab.

Performs vehicle post trip inspection after route is completed and driver has returned to terminal for the day, completes post-trip DVIR and lets the Lead Driver and Maintenance Shop know of any maintenance areas necessary.

Submits route work information via tablet data and paper notes containing extra charges and other customer notes each day.

Attends all necessary meetings as scheduled including safety, training and other company scheduled meetings at Sunshine Disposal & Recycling facility.

Performs special projects for the Operation Manager and other management team members.

Performs all other duties as assigned

Physical Abilities: To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to:

Constantly (5+ hours per day) sit, stand, seeing, hearing, walk, reach, grasp, fine finger manipulation, wrist flexion, operate foot controls.

Frequently (3-4 hours per day ) climb, bend, pull/push (up to 60 pounds)

Occasionally (1-2 hours per day) Lift (up to 60 pounds), crawl, stoop/crouch, twist

Clearly see 20+ feet, with or without corrective lenses and differentiate between colors.
